About This Qualification
This is a qualification for those engaged in traffic control room operations job roles within the transport and logistics industry. It involves a broad range of skilled applications including requirements to evaluate and analyse current practices, to develop new criteria and procedures for performing current practices, and to provide leadership and guidance to others in applying skills and planning skill development. Job roles: The Certificate IV in Traffic Control Room Operations qualification is aligned to the following defined roles: open road operatortunnel road operator. Career Outcomes
According to training.gov.au, this qualification supports the following roles:
| Role | Responsibilities |
|---|---|
| Open Road Control Room Operator | Managing traffic flow on open road systems and coordinating emergency services for accidents or repairs. |
| Tunnel Road Control Room Operator | Utilising computer applications to monitor tunnel conditions 24-hours a day and providing real-time traffic information. |

Recognition of Prior Learning (RPL) is a formal assessment process that evaluates the skills, knowledge, and experience you've gained through your career to determine whether you meet the requirements of a nationally recognised qualification. It isn't a shortcut — it applies the same assessment standards as any other pathway.
RPL typically involves:
A review of your work experience against the qualification requirements
Compilation of an evidence portfolio demonstrating your competency
Assessment by a qualified assessor from a Registered Training Organisation
If gaps are identified, targeted training to build on your existing expertise

What Kind of Experience Counts?
If RPL becomes available for this qualification, the types of experience and evidence that would typically be relevant include:
Work History & Roles
- ✓Detailed resume and employment history
- ✓Position descriptions for control room roles
- ✓Performance reviews and supervisor reports
Incident Coordination
- ✓Emergency response logs and accident reports
- ✓Breakdown coordination records
- ✓Communication logs with emergency services
Traffic Monitoring
- ✓Traffic flow monitoring data and logs
- ✓Incident detection system screenshots
- ✓Shift handover reports and operational diaries
Safety & Quality
- ✓Fatigue management strategy records
- ✓Equipment capability check sheets
- ✓Quality system compliance documentation
This is general guidance based on training.gov.au. Specific requirements will be confirmed by the delivering RTO's assessor when RPL becomes available.
